How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Arvada Plaza Area?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Arvada Plaza Area Studio Apartments | $1,862 | $1,650 | $2,394 |
Arvada Plaza Area 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,162 | $733 | $6,165 |
Arvada Plaza Area 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,623 | $880 | $7,030 |
Arvada Plaza Area 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,247 | $1,356 | $6,992 |
Arvada Plaza Area 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,115 | $5,115 | $5,115 |

Getting Around the Arvada Plaza Area Neighborhood in Wheat Ridge, CO
Walk Score®
65 / 100
Somewhat Walkable
Some err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
60 / 100
Bikeable
Some b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
33 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
